[BOLT] Section-handling refactoring/overhaul

Simplify the logic of handling sections in BOLT. This change brings more
direct and predictable mapping of BinarySection instances to sections in
the input and output files.

* Only sections from the input binary will have a non-null SectionRef.
  When a new section is created as a copy of the input section,
  its SectionRef is reset to null.

* RewriteInstance::getOutputSectionName() is removed as the section name
  in the output file is now defined by BinarySection::getOutputName().

* Querying BinaryContext for sections by name uses their original name.
  E.g., getUniqueSectionByName(".rodata") will return the original
  section even if the new .rodata section was created.

* Input file sections (with relocations applied) are emitted via MC with
  ".bolt.org" prefix. However, their name in the output binary is
  unchanged unless a new section with the same name is created.

* New sections are emitted internally with ".bolt.new" prefix if there's
  a name conflict with an input file section. Their original name is
  preserved in the output file.

* Section header string table is properly populated with section names
  that are actually used. Previously we used to include discarded
  section names as well.

* Fix the problem when dynamic relocations were propagated to a new
  section with a name that matched a section in the input binary.
  E.g., the new .rodata with jump tables had dynamic relocations from
  the original .rodata.
